An initiative driven by the Vice-Rectorate for Research to strengthen biosafety in the UB Laboratories.

The Vice-Rectorate for Research at the University of Barcelona has launched a campaign to implement structural adaptations to Biological Containment Level 2 laboratories and research spaces.

This initiative, developed in close collaboration with the Office of Safety, Health and Environment, the Biosafety Committee, the Infrastructure and General Services Area, and some of the university’s faculties and centres, marks a turning point in the improvement of the facilities.

The main objective is to ensure, in an even more rigorous manner, compliance with current biosafety regulations and requirements relating to the facilities of laboratories where biological agents of group 2 are handled.
